In this episode of the Life Unscripted podcast, host Rosabel Zohfeld engages in a captivating conversation with novelist Chris Skates. They explore Chris's unique journey from chemist to author, the profound influence of his grandfather's stories, and the intricate process of crafting historical fiction. Chris shares insights into the realities of the moonshine trade, the art of dialogue and character development, and the challenges he faced in his writing career. The discussion also touches on the rewarding experience of creating an audiobook and the importance of personal stories in connecting with readers.

In this episode of the Life Unscripted podcast, host Rosabel Zohfeld speaks with Melissa Winger, author of 'Who Cares? The Real Patient Experience.' Melissa shares her journey navigating the healthcare system as a mother of a son with complex medical needs. The conversation delves into the emotional challenges of healthcare advocacy, the systemic issues within the healthcare system, and the importance of creating a supportive environment for patients and caregivers. Melissa emphasizes the need for change in healthcare practices and the significance of finding hope and purpose amidst adversity.
